Master Technician's Guide: The Complete Vent Glass Replacement Process
At AlexWindshield, we believe in complete transparency. Our replacement process goes far beyond simply swapping out a piece of glass. We follow a rigorous, step-by-step methodology to ensure that your Chevrolet Tahoe is restored to its original factory specifications.
Phase 1: Meticulous Vehicle Preparation and Interior Protection
Before any tools are lifted, the protection of your Tahoe's interior is our absolute priority. The plush seating and classic carpeting of the 2000-2006 models require careful handling. We begin by laying down heavy-duty, scratch-resistant drop cloths over your seats, center console, and floorboards. We also apply highly visible, low-tack protective tape around the exterior painted surfaces surrounding the vent glass area. This guarantees that our extraction tools will never make accidental contact with your vehicle's clear coat or paint.
Phase 2: Interior Panel Removal and Glass Shard Eradication
Because vent glass is intricately tied to the side profile of the vehicle, the inner workings of the door and rear quarter panels must be accessed. Shattered vent glass has a tendency to explode inward, sending thousands of hazardous, tempered glass granules deep into the vehicle's crevices.
- Panel Disassembly: Using specialized nylon trim-removal tools, we carefully unseat the plastic retaining clips and remove the 7mm bolts holding the interior door panels and trim pieces in place. We are highly trained in handling the aging plastics of the GMT800 platform to prevent any cracking or damage during removal.
- Deep Vacuuming: Once the internal cavities are exposed, we deploy industrial-grade shop vacuums equipped with micro-crevice attachments. We systematically vacuum every inch of the vehicle interior, the seats, the floor mats, the window tracks, and the deep recesses inside the door shell to ensure not a single shard of broken glass remains.
- Hardware Inspection: We inspect the internal window regulators, weather stripping, and mounting brackets for any collateral damage caused by the impact.
Phase 3: Extracting the Damaged Glass and Frame Preparation
With the interior safely disassembled and cleaned, we turn our attention to the damaged vent glass frame. For the 2000-2006 Tahoe, the vent glass is often bonded directly to the vehicle's pinch weld. We utilize a specialized cold knife and precision extractor tools to carefully cut through the old, hardened urethane adhesive. We remove the remaining fragments of the old glass and carefully pare down the old urethane bead to a thin, even layer, which acts as the perfect base for the new chemical bond.
Phase 4: Surface Cleaning and Precision Primer Application
The secret to a permanent, leak-proof auto glass installation lies entirely in the chemical preparation of the bonding surface. Contaminants such as dirt, old adhesive dust, and vehicle wax will compromise the structural integrity of the new installation.
- Deep Cleaning: We aggressively clean the exposed pinch weld and the black ceramic frit band of the new vent glass using an industry-grade, alcohol-based glass activator.
- Applying the Primer: Once the surfaces are chemically clean, we apply an advanced auto glass primer to any bare metal scratches on the pinch weld to prevent future rust formation. We also apply the primer to the edge of the new vent glass. This primer acts as a chemical bridge, ensuring maximum adhesion between the glass and the urethane.
Phase 5: Dispensing High-Quality Adhesive and Setting the New Glass
With the primer flashed and cured, we load our electric caulking gun with premium, fast-curing polyurethane adhesive. As Master Technicians, we apply a mathematically precise "V-bead" of adhesive around the perimeter of the pinch weld. The V-shape ensures that when the glass is compressed into the frame, the adhesive spreads perfectly without bubbling or leaving gaps.
Using specialized suction cups, we carefully align the new 2000-2006 Chevrolet Tahoe vent glass. The glass is gently pressed into the wet urethane, ensuring the exact depth and alignment required to match the adjacent body panels perfectly. Retention tape is temporarily applied to secure the glass in place while the high-quality adhesive begins its rapid chemical curing process.
Phase 6: Reassembly and Final Quality Inspection
While the adhesive cures, we begin the meticulous process of reassembling your vehicle's interior. The interior panels are carefully re-hung, the 7mm bolts are torqued to factory specs, and all electronic switches are reconnected and tested. We conduct a final wipe-down of the new glass using professional-grade, streak-free glass cleaner.
Finally, we perform a rigorous leak test and visual inspection, ensuring the new vent glass sits perfectly flush and that the structural integrity of your Chevrolet Tahoe has been flawlessly restored.
